ROS服务开发实例:编译执行的最佳实践 本文将探讨在ROS环境中开发服务功能的实际案例,重点介绍了可直接编译执行的最佳实践方法。通过详细的示例演示,读者能够了解如何使用ROS服务模块快速建立自定义服务,以满足不同机器人应用的需求。同时,我们将深入讨论C++和Python编程语言的应用,展示如何优雅地实现服务功能的核心逻辑。在具体实现中,本
TCP通信在ROS环境中的应用及实现方法 在ROS(机器人操作系统)环境中如何使用TCP通信实现机器人之间的数据传输和通信。首先,我们介绍了TCP协议的基本原理和特点,包括面向连接、可靠性以及流量控制等。然后,详细描述了在ROS下如何通过TCP套接字来建立起机器人之间的通信链路,并通过代码示例展示了TCP通信在ROS中的使用方法。最后,我们
自动备份软件为您的数据提供全方位保护 这是一个专为用户提供自动备份功能的自用程序。无论是工作文件、珍贵照片还是重要联系人信息,您都可以通过该程序实现数据的全面备份,省去手动操作的麻烦。同时,该程序支持多种备份方式,包括云端备份和本地备份,确保您的数据安全可靠。
无用工程备份的重要性及如何备份 备份对于任何人来说都很重要,特别是当你花费大量时间创建某个工程时。本文重点讨论无用工程的备份,若想避免数据丢失,需要了解备份的基本原理和步骤。本文还提供了一些备份工具的推荐以及备份的最佳实践。不要让你的无用工程成为无用的烦恼,始终保持备份。
如何手动标定3D激光和相机 手动标定3D激光和相机是在3D视觉和机器人领域中至关重要的技术,本文将介绍如何手动标定3D激光和相机。首先需要准备相应的硬件和软件,包括激光雷达,相机,标定板和相应的软件工具,如MATLAB和OpenCV。接下来,详细讲解如何摆放标定板和捕获标定图像,并如何在MATLAB和OpenCV中进行标定过程
在NX上使用Ubuntu20.04编译realsense摄像头 如果你想要在NX上使用realsense摄像头,我们建议你完成以下步骤。首先,下载并安装ROS的noetic版本。之后,按照realsense官方文档操作。具体地,你需要安装librealsense2、librealsense2-dev和ros-noetic-realsense2-camera。最后
Stella VSLAM依赖包合集 本文提供最新版本的Stella-VSLAM依赖包合集,包含常用的Python、OpenCV、NumPy等库文件,可以满足用户对Stella-VSLAM算法的需求。下载前请确保您已经安装好这些依赖包,以免出现不兼容的情况。
全方位解析最新VSLAM框架源码附带完整下载链接 VSLAM框架已经成为视觉SLAM领域内的一个重要的研究热点,本文将对最新的VSLAM框架做全方位解析,包括框架的设计原理、技术实现以及应用场景等方面。为方便读者学习交流,我们附带了完整的下载链接,以供学习交流使用。
R3live适用于ARM架构的Ubuntu18.04源代码 R3live是一款适用于ARM架构的开源项目,具有高度兼容性和易于使用的特点。如何在Ubuntu 18.04上获取和编译R3live的源代码,并提供了一些有用的技巧和注意事项。如果您是一名ARM开发者或Linux用户,这篇文章对您一定有所帮助。